U.S. Generic Injectables Pharmaceutical Contract Manufacturing Market Summary
The U.S. generic injectables pharmaceutical contract manufacturing market size was estimated at USD 3.0 billion in 2024 and is projected to grow at a CAGR of 10.8% from 2025 to 2030. Growth in the market can be attributed to the rising frequency of patent expirations for blockbuster drugs, streamlined regulatory pathways and low cost of generics, and the increasing number of market players entering generic injectables CDMOs. Currently, one of the major factors fueling the market growth is the rising frequency at which injectable medications are losing their patent protection. For instance, in July 2023, the patent for Sanofi's highly successful medication Mozobil expired, leading to the introduction of generic versions of Plerixafor.
Moreover, growing outsourcing by pharmaceutical companies, growing drug shortage, rising prevalence of cancer and age-related disorders, and increasing investment & expansion of new facilities in the U.S. are among the key factors driving market growth. In addition, smaller to mid-sized pharmaceutical companies increasingly rely on external service providers for their research, development, and manufacturing needs, fueling the trend towards increased outsourcing and creating opportunities for expansion in generic injectables pharmaceutical contract manufacturing.

Key Companies & Market Share Insights
The key players operating across the U.S. market are adopting in-organic strategic initiatives such as partnerships, mergers, and acquisitions, etc. The strategies adopted by companies are mergers & acquisitions/joint ventures merger, service launches, partnership & agreements, expansions, and others to increase market presence & revenue and gain a competitive edge drives the market growth. Hence, increasing adoption of in-organic strategic initiatives is highly anticipated to boost market share of prominent players operating across the market. For instance, in March 2023, PCI Pharma Services, a biopharmaceutical-based contract manufacturer, announced its intention to invest USD 50 million in expanding its sterile injectables facility located in Rockford, Illinois U.S. Moreover, in January 2024, Fresenius Kabi launched the Posaconazole Injection. These injections are a generic substitute for Noxafil and can be used to treat and prevent fungal infections in children and adults. Posaconazole injection is a new addition to the company’s product portfolio of 30+ anti-infective molecules and is available in the U.S. market.

Conclusion
The U.S. generic injectables pharmaceutical contract manufacturing market is expected to witness strong growth over the coming years, driven by patent expirations, the rising prevalence of chronic diseases, and increasing reliance on outsourcing by pharmaceutical companies. Expansion of sterile injectable facilities, continuous product launches, and strategic collaborations are strengthening the market landscape. With oncology and neurology emerging as high-potential segments, and large molecules gaining significant traction, the industry is well-positioned for sustained growth. Moreover, the active participation of major players in introducing innovative, cost-effective solutions ensures that the market will continue to expand and evolve.
